i had a question about stents in the ureter. last november my dad had a tumor removed that was at the entrance to his ureter. he had back pain after tumor removed and had an ultrasound that showed kidney swelling. this was result of tumor location and the doctor wanted the swelling to resolve on its own. on his followup turb in december the doctor placed a stent in ureter that was kept in for one month. he was fine until march when he developed back pain. at that time another ultrasound was done along with an IVP and placement of another stent for one week. doctor felt that problem with ureter due to scar tissue or maybe bcg reaction. my dad had CT scan in May for back pain again. nothing done at that time. during all this time his 3 month followup checks were clean. he had initial 6 week BCG feb-march and 3 week maintenence in july/aug. a little over one month ago had back pain again. ultrasound was done that showed kidney swelling. at time of his 3 month check up at begining of nov doctor wanted to place larger stent in and also remove "white fuzzy thing" that was suspicious. (white thing turned out to be negative for new tumor). last week doctor wanted to put in new stent that i believe was supposed to help stretch out ureter. he also had another IVP. doctor could not do it because openening was not big enough so a radiologist will do it at some point by going through his back. my dad said he was told ureter constricted. in the last year my dad has had 4 ultrasounds, two ivps and one ct scan. the doctor has said nothing about a tumor but i can not help wonder what is going on. the back pain is on and off and sporadic, my dad seems to go months without a problem. sorry this is long winded but i guess i just wanted to know if there was anyone out there with similair problems. his cystos have all been clean (except for the white fuzzy thing that turned out negative-so that one was clean also) and he just had his one year mark of being clean. thanks.
